  • Lot #859 - 1937-D 3 Legged PCGS XF-45
  • Hammer: $900
  • Nickels-Buffalo
  • Stone-cold original and endowed with exquisite slate-grey patina, accented by deeper charcoal recesses that enhance apparent sharpness. The obverse appears to be unusually free from abrasion for a circulated coin, while a brief old pinscratch on the reverse joins a couple or so tiny marks. Overall, a drop-dead gorgeous example for the connoisseur!

  • Lot #827 - 1937 NGC PR-67 CAC
  • Hammer: $1,500
  • Nickels-Buffalo
  • A sensational proof type coin, the quality is exactly on par with what one expects of a superb-gem: glassy fields, a mere whisper of cameo effect, and pristine nickel-bright surfaces that have taken on only a hint of yellowish patina. A strike of incomparable sharpness predominates, as the cataloger found absolutely zero weak areas within the surgically precise design elements. If one wishes to be picky, a specific lighting angle can reveal a baby's breath fingerprint within the reverse far left field.
